Itching to program in C++? Start here. Now you can become an accomplished C++ programmer even if you've never programmed a line of code in your life. In C++ From the Ground Up, Herbert Schildt, the world's leading C/C++ author, gives you all the essentials you need to get up and running with C++ quickly and easily. You begin by mastering the basics-control statement, operators, variables, expressions and data types. Scores of sample programs give you a crystal clear picture of how C++ programs work as you steadily build your expertise in all aspects of this high-powered programming language. Before you know it, you'll have a hands-on working knowledge of even the most advanced features, including: functions; pointers and references; classes and objects; function and operating overloading; constructors and destructors; templates; exception handling; inheritance; virtual functions; the C++ I/O system; the preprocessor; OOP principles; and much more!

From the Back Cover:

The Authoritative Guide to C++. Second Edition, Covers All C++ Compilers.

Herb Schildt, the world's leading programming author, has updated and expanded his best-selling C++ from the Ground Up to include all of C++'s newest features. In this fast-paced new edition, Schildt fully explains the entire C++ language, from its fundamentals to its most advanced topics.

Written in the clear, uncompromising style that has made Schildt's programming books the choice of millions worldwide, C++ from the Ground Up, Second Edition starts with the basics, including an overview of C++ and the general form of a C++ program. You'll then progress to the fundamentals of C++ programming, including control statements, operators, variables, expressions, and data types. Next, you will learn about object oriented programming using classes and objects. By the time you finish, you will have learned about some of C++'s newest and most advanced features, such as the Standard Template Library (STL), namespaces, runtime type ID, and much more.

You will learn about:

  • The general form of a C++ program
  • Data types operators and expressions
  • Control statements
  • Functions
  • Pointers and References
  • Classes and Objects
  • Function and operator overloading
  • Constructor and deconstructors
  • Templates
  • Inheritance
  • Virtual functions
  • The C++ I/O system
  • Namespaces
  • The Standard Template Library
  • Object oriented programming principles

Numerous, practical examples clearly illustrate each feature of C++. In addition, useful tips and points of interest are included throughout. Whether you are just beginning to learn C++ or simply want to come up to speed on all of its newest features, C++ from the Ground UP, Second Edition is the book for you.

About the Author:
Herb Schildt (Mahomet, IL) is a leading authority on C and C++ and a best-selling author whose books have sold more than 2 million copies. His acclaimed C and C++ books include Teach Yourself C, C++ from the Ground Up, C++: The Complete Reference, Java Programmer's Reference, STL Programming from the Ground Up, Windows 98 Programming from the Ground Up, and co-author of C/C++ Annotated Archives.
